Ben Affleck & Jennifer Lopez Hit Pause on Love? Their Marital Mansion Pulled Off the Market!

The mega-mansion that just won’t sell is back in the spotlight — and it appears Jennifer Lopez and Ben Affleck have once again hit pause, quietly pulling their former marital Beverly Hills palace off the market.
After a year and a half of struggling to unload the sprawling 12-bedroom, 24-bath estate — initially listed at a jaw-dropping $68 million — the property has now vanished from online listings, sparking fresh speculation. Are they rethinking their strategy, or have they simply thrown in the towel?

The exes have been playing real estate ping-pong since July 2024, only weeks before filing for divorce. Their latest move came in September, when they slashed a massive $16 million off the asking price, after earlier attempts to sell the home discreetly off-market failed to attract a buyer.
Sources previously revealed that Ben was ready to cut a deal and lower the price, while Jennifer remained firm at $68 million — a standoff that appears to have dragged this already messy saga out even longer.
If the mansion resurfaces at an even lower price, the financial sting could be brutal. The couple purchased the property for $60.85 million in May 2023, meaning any further discount would add a bitter financial loss to the wreckage of their already-collapsed second chance at love.
